DRV8711: Peak current variation

Part Number: DRV8711

Hi,

Do you have data of peak current variation?
- Sink:Typ100mA,150mA, 200mA and 400mA
- Source:Typ 50mA, 100mA, 150mA and 200mA
I want to know Max and Min value of those.

    Considering variation over parameters, temperature, and process, each current setting can vary by +/- 50%. The gate driver controls current by turning on internal FETs in parallel and the IDRIVE current is approximately 10 V/(Rdson/number of FETs). At room temperature, we expect only +/-25% due to parameter and process variation. Over temperature, we expect another +/-25% variation (high temperatures de-rate the current lower, and low temperatures de-rate the current higher). Adding those variations together is how we determine there will be about +/-50% variation over devices and temperature.
